How to fill out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es
01
Gather the necessary information from the meeting, including the date, time, and location.
02
List the names of the attendees and any absentees, including commissioners and staff.
03
Record the agenda items discussed during the meeting.
04
Take notes on key discussions, decisions made, and outcomes of each agenda item.
05
Include any motions, votes, and the results of those votes.
06
Summarize public comments and any important contributions from members of the public.
07
Review the minutes for accuracy and clarity before finalizing.
08
Distribute the drafted minutes to all commissioners for any amendments or approval.
09
Once approved, file the minutes appropriately for record-keeping.

What is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es?
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es are the official written records of the discussions, decisions, and actions taken during meetings of the Columbus County Board of Commissioners.
Who is required to file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es?
It is typically the responsibility of the county clerk or designated staff member to file the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es.
How to fill out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es?
To fill out the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es, one should document key details such as the date, time, and location of the meeting, attendees, agenda items, discussions, motions made, and outcomes.
What is the purpose of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es?
The purpose of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es is to provide a transparent and accessible record of the board's actions and discussions for public accountability and historical reference.
What information must be reported on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es?
The information that must be reported on Columbus County Board of Commissioners Meeting Minutes includes the date and time of the meeting, names of board members present, a summary of discussions, decisions made, and any votes taken.
